On today’s drive we headed to Hains Point, or East Potomac Park as some might know it. It is perfect to drive around with the windows down, blasting music that you can sing along with, and even stop for a picnic. Since we had the two little ones in the car we stopped for some time at the playground area. Obviously this means run around and blow some bubbles, since I myself am a bubble blowing expert. This also means walking along the Potomac and letting Miriam make duck calls.


Hains Point is definitely the perfect place to do a little picnicking, maybe some fishing, or let the kids run around until they are ready for a nap. I've even been here several times since I was little to take out some aggression at the driving range. Even though half the time I never actually hit the golf ball (don't judge). When the cherry blossoms are in bloom this is also another great area to hit up for perfect photo opportunities. If you are in D.C. and are looking for a little free space to go wild, head over to East Potomac Park!
